Vito数据库管理完全教程MySQL、MariaDB用户权限与备份策略终极指南【免费下载链接】vitoFree and Self-Hosted Server Management Tool项目地址: https://gitcode.com/gh_mirrors/vi/vitoVito作为一款免费且自托管的服务器管理工具提供了全面的MySQL与MariaDB数据库管理功能帮助用户轻松实现数据库用户权限控制与备份策略配置。本文将详细介绍如何通过Vito进行数据库用户管理、权限分配及备份方案的制定让数据库管理变得简单高效。数据库用户管理基础数据库用户管理是保障数据安全的第一道防线。Vito通过直观的界面和自动化工具简化了用户创建、编辑和同步的流程。在Vito中数据库用户的管理主要通过app/Actions/Database/目录下的相关文件实现例如SyncDatabaseUsers.php负责同步服务器上的数据库用户信息。用户同步机制Vito能够自动同步服务器上的数据库用户确保本地记录与服务器实际状态一致。同步过程会区分不同数据库类型的特性例如MySQL/MariaDB通过用户名和主机名来区分用户而PostgreSQL则不依赖主机信息。这种精细化的处理确保了用户管理的准确性。用户状态管理数据库用户在Vito中具有明确的状态标识通过App\Enums\DatabaseUserStatus枚举类型定义。常见的状态包括就绪、同步中等帮助管理员快速了解用户的当前状态。权限分配策略合理的权限分配是数据库安全的关键。Vito提供了灵活的权限管理机制允许管理员为不同用户分配适当的数据库访问权限。权限粒度控制Vito支持按数据库级别分配权限用户可以被授权访问特定的数据库。这种细粒度的权限控制确保了用户只能访问其工作所需的数据降低了未授权访问的风险。权限同步当服务器上的用户权限发生变化时Vito能够通过同步机制更新本地记录。这种自动同步确保了权限管理的及时性和准确性减少了手动操作可能带来的错误。备份策略制定数据备份是保障数据安全的重要措施。Vito提供了全面的备份功能包括备份创建、管理和恢复等操作帮助用户制定完善的备份策略。备份类型选择Vito支持多种备份类型用户可以根据需求选择合适的备份方式。备份相关的功能主要通过app/Actions/Backup/目录下的文件实现例如RunBackup.php负责执行备份操作ManageBackup.php用于管理备份任务。备份文件管理备份文件的管理同样重要。Vito提供了备份文件的创建、删除和恢复功能通过ManageBackupFile.php和RestoreBackup.php等文件实现。用户可以轻松查看备份历史选择需要恢复的备份版本。自动化备份为了确保数据的持续安全Vito支持设置自动化备份任务。通过配置合适的备份计划用户可以实现定期自动备份无需手动干预大大提高了备份的可靠性。实际操作指南数据库用户同步步骤登录Vito管理界面导航至服务器管理页面选择目标服务器进入数据库管理选项点击同步用户按钮Vito将自动同步服务器上的数据库用户创建备份任务在Vito主界面选择备份选项点击创建备份按钮选择需要备份的数据库和备份类型设置备份计划如每日、每周保存配置Vito将按照计划自动执行备份总结Vito提供了一套完整的数据库管理解决方案涵盖了用户管理、权限控制和备份策略等关键环节。通过Vito的直观界面和自动化工具即便是新手用户也能轻松管理MySQL和MariaDB数据库。无论是小型项目还是大型应用Vito都能满足您的数据库管理需求为数据安全提供可靠保障。通过合理配置用户权限和备份策略您可以最大限度地降低数据丢失和未授权访问的风险。Vito的模块化设计也使得功能扩展变得简单未来可能会支持更多类型的数据库和更高级的管理功能。开始使用Vito体验简单高效的数据库管理方式让您的服务器管理工作变得更加轻松【免费下载链接】vitoFree and Self-Hosted Server Management Tool项目地址: https://gitcode.com/gh_mirrors/vi/vito创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考